Exercise your toes to figure out faults in your stance when golfing. If it is difficult to wiggle your toes when preparing to swing your club, this indicates you are leaning too far towards the ball. Proper posture for golfers can be obtained by leaning back until there is some play in the feet.

As you force each drive, the heel of your forward foot should be aligned with the ball. Place the ball squarely between your feet for all other swing types. The only exception to this is when your ball lies on a slope.
When you swing, make sure you swing your hips as well and rock from back to front on your feet. This increases the force of your swing and how far you drive the ball.

Get golf shoes one size too big to allow for swelling in the heat and as you walk. Shoes that fit snugly in the store may end up uncomfortably constrictive by the eighteenth hole.

When you send your ball onto the green from quite a ways off, be sure to look around on the green to see if you have caused a divot mark. If so, repair it. High balls that fly and land on the green can create large depressions that can damage the grass and frustrate those that have to putt on them. Use a divot repair tool or tee to smooth the grass where any divots are present.
